AEW Worlds End Betting Odds From BetOnline, MJF Listed As A Slight Favorite

Final betting odds for AEW Worlds End.

AEW Worlds End is set to take place on Saturday, December 30 and will be headlined by MJF defending his AEW World Title against Samoa Joe.

Here are the final odds courtesy of BetOnline.

AEW World Heavyweight Title Match:
MJF (champion) -200 vs. Samoa Joe +150

Continental Classic Tournament Finals:
Eddie Kingston -500 vs. Jon Moxley +300

AEW TNT Championship No DQ Match:
Christian Cage (champion) +130 vs. Adam Copeland -180

AEW Women's World Championship Match:
Toni Storm (champion) -10000 vs. Riho +1200

AEW TBS Championship Match:
Julia Hart (champion) -10000 vs. Abadon +1200

Singles Match:
Swerve Strickland -500 vs. Keith Lee +300

Singles Match:
Andrade El Idolo +175 vs. Miro -250

Eight-Man Tag Team Match:
Sting, Darby Allin, Sammy Guevara & Chris Jericho -400 vs. Big Bill, Ricky Starks, Powerhouse Hobbs & Konosuke Takeshita +250

Bryan Danielson, Claudio Castagnoli, Mark Briscoe & Daniel Garcia -140 vs. Jay White, Rush, Jay Lethal & Brody King +100

Zero-Hour Pre-Show FTW Championship With FTW Rules Match:
HOOK (champion) -1500 vs. Wheeler Yuta +600
